Books. “Many little K” presentation in Naples
Appointment Tuesday 21 June at the Raffaello Bookshop with Bruno Pezzella
Will be held Tuesday 21 June 2021 at 6.00 pm at the Raffaello bookshop in Via Kerbaker, 35 in Naples the presentation of the book by Bruno Pezzella “Many little K” (MEA Editions). At the meeting, moderated by Geltrude Vollaro (Edizioni MEA), will talk with the author Adolfo Mollichelli (Journalist and Writer).
Synopsis
Halfway between memory and lepid invention, light and crazy stories of improbable, temporary, invisible people, many little ones “K” as Philip Roth defines the protagonists of Kafka’s tales, or Jack Kerouac’s madmen “Those who never yawn”. Stories without time or space, “distant” but possible, come to the bottom are all the fantastic places of the mind. Together they make a bigger story, a “return” to the pleasure of plots, a transit without beginning or end.
Biographical notes
Bruno Pezzella was born in Naples. Lecturer and trainer, he has carried out refresher and specialization activities at the Universities: Federico II (SICSI and TFA); L’Orientale (CIRED); Suor Orsola Benincasa (Department of Sociology), and on behalf of public and private training institutions. He has worked for several years in the newspapers: ROME, NAPOLINOTTE, IL MATTINO (South Letter), NAPLES TODAY; the monthly MERIDIANA; the ROTO-PRESS agency; he oversaw the press office of a trade union organization. He is the author of numerous monographic essays, fiction books, didactic texts and training manuals.
